20 February is the day dedicated to the celebration of the World Day for Social Justice, proclaimed on 26 November 2007, which aims to support the efforts of the international community in eradicating poverty, promoting employment for all and decent work, gender equality and access to social welfare and justice for all.

Moreover, this day is special because it also falls on the anniversary of the establishment of Fondazione Milan, which celebrates its commitment in South Sudan together with AC Milan and UNICEF, which actively works to guarantee every child their right to childhood.

A project that began with a special red and black jersey that is now on display, as a true protagonist, in the section dedicated to the Milan Foundation’s educational and social initiatives inside the Milan World Museum, and which highlights how education, development and social justice are key to maintaining peace in a critical context such as South Sudan.
